Catherine Zeta-Jones Reveals ‘Unfortunate’ Truth About Michael Douglas and Family

Catherine Zeta-Jones recently opened up about her family’s competitive spirit, particularly in sports. The actress, well-known for her role in “The Mask of Zorro,” showcased her golfing skills at the 2025 All-Star Celebrity Match during the Ryder Cup. There, she teamed up with NBA star Pau Gasol, facing off against American counterparts, including Michael Strahan and Miranda Lambert.

Catherine Zeta-Jones’ Competitive Family

Zeta-Jones shared insights into her family dynamics in an exclusive interview, emphasizing that competitiveness is a shared trait. When discussing her household, she noted, “Yes, we all unfortunately… We all [do].” However, she clarified that this competitiveness is rooted in healthy rivalry.

The Ryder Cup Experience

During the Ryder Cup, Zeta-Jones enjoyed the camaraderie of her teammates. Dressed stylishly in a navy ensemble, she added cheetah-patterned sunglasses and dark lipstick to her look. Despite the spirited play, her team did not secure a win. Nevertheless, she remains optimistic about improving her game, encouraging her children to engage with golf.

Insights on Family and Career

Catherine Zeta-Jones has been in a long-lasting marriage with Michael Douglas for over 24 years. Together, they have a blended family that includes three children: Cameron, Dylan, and Carys Douglas. Michael Douglas’s eldest son, Cameron, was born during his previous marriage to Diandra Luker. They separated in 1995 after 18 years together.

  • Cameron Douglas: Notable films include “Mr. Nice Guy” and “It Runs in the Family.”
  • Dylan Douglas: Graduated from Brown University in 2022 and is preparing for his leading role in “I Will Come to You.”
  • Carys Douglas: Concluded her studies at Brown University in 2025 and made her acting debut in “Expletive That Guy.”
